This contract pertains to the procurement of 10 units of SWITCH, LEAD ASSEMBL with NSN/Part Number 5930-01-157-1309 under solicitation SPE7M8-26-T-5715, with a required delivery within 229 days after order issuance. The supplier must be a Cybersecurity Maturity Model Certification (CMMC) Level 2 Certified Third-Party Assessment Organization and comply with all technical and quality specifications referenced in the DLA Master List of Technical and Quality Requirements. The item is subject to strict export controls under ITAR or EAR, meaning any disclosure of associated technical data to foreign persons, including foreign nationals within the United States, requires prior government authorization. Access to such data is restricted to contractors with an approved US/Canada Joint Certification Program status, completion of DLA-specific training, and formal approval from the DLA controlling authority. The contract prohibits the use of Class I ozone-depleting chemicals in any component or process, overriding any conflicting specification but not altering product performance requirements. Configuration changes require formal engineering change proposals and variance requests, and all government identification must be removed from non-accepted supplies. The performance location is Anniston, Alabama, with a sole point of contact at the Department of Defense’s Electrical Devices Division.

RQ032: EXPORT CONTROL OF TECHNICAL DATA
This item has technical data some or all of which is subject to export-control of either the International Traffic in Arms regulations (ITAR) or the Export Administration Regulations (EAR), and cannot be exported without prior authorization from either the Department of State or the Department of Commerce. Export includes disclosure of technical data to foreign persons and nationals whether located in the United States or abroad. This requirement applies equally to foreign national employees and U.S. companies and their foreign subsidiaries. DFARS 252.225-7048 is applicable to this data.
The Defense Logistics Agency (DLA) limits distribution of export-control technical data to DLA contractors that have an approved US/Canada Joint Certification Program (JCP) certification, have completed the Introduction to Proper Handling of DOD Export-Controlled Technical Data
